The Equity Agreement Statement for Property in North Carolina is a legal document outlining the terms of an equity-sharing arrangement between two investors, Alpha and Beta. It details the purchase price of the property, the distribution of costs such as down payments and loans, and specifies the residency and responsibilities of both parties. The form emphasizes the shared ownership as tenants in common and integrates provisions for the management of financial contributions and the distribution of proceeds upon the sale of the property. This agreement is particularly useful for attorneys, partners, and legal associates involved in real estate investment, ensuring clear understanding of obligations and rights among parties. Paralegals and legal assistants can utilize this form to aid clients in establishing fair agreements that reflect mutual investments and benefits, while also managing future transactions, like the sale of the property. To complete the form, users should fill in specific details like names, addresses, investment amounts, and legal descriptions of the property, ensuring they adhere to North Carolina state laws. In case of any modifications, written agreements must be signed by both parties, reinforcing the need for clear documentation.

North Carolina is an equitable distribution state, meaning that when spouses are unable to resolve property rights on their own, the court determines what is a fair and reasonable distribution. It does not matter who bought the property or whose name it is titled in.
